Brotherhood Multicam Medical Backpack
Brand: Brother Hood. Country of origin: Ukraine. Category: Military Gear > Accessories > Backpacks. This specialized medical backpack is designed for law enforcement, military personnel, and rapid response units, combining compact dimensions with thoughtful space organization for quick access to essential supplies during intense operations.
Key Features
Construction type: soft. Material: Cordura 500D. Dimensions (W x H x D): 30 x 50 x 8 cm. Number of straps: 2. Production time: 10 days. Available colors: olive, multicam, pixel. Custom colors: gray, coyote, black.
Advantages and Purpose
The backpack features a compact profile and relatively small overall dimensions, allowing unhindered movement in confined spaces and quick dismounting from vehicles. At the same time, its internal volume and organization system ensure the transport of critical medical supplies for a small group and quick access to them during dynamic operations. The backpack is ideal for assault and evacuation tasks where speed, reliability, and lightweight equipment are crucial.
Transport methods:
- in vehicles,
- as a standalone backpack,
- attached directly to the operator's tactical gear.
The external pocket provides quick access to priority equipment, while a flexible internal organization system includes zippered mesh pockets and numerous webbing cells. Four zippered organizers are included for storing essential medications and tools.

Exterior Description
The exterior features a modular system with three webbing rows, each with five cells, for small tools (scissors, flashlight, etc.) or for attaching additional gadgets that expand the backpack's usable volume. In the center of the exterior is a large hook-and-loop panel for attaching reflective markers, identification patches, or medical identifiers.
- At the bottom — a wide metal grommet and sewn loops with adjustable straps for attaching additional gear (change of clothes, tent, etc.).
- Behind the buckles that adjust the length of the lower straps is a zippered pocket.
- The top handle is equipped with hook-and-loop fasteners to prevent snagging; a similar handle is also on the front panel.
- On the sides — a modular interface with 7 rows of single cells for pouches for tourniquets, stretcher straps, breaching tools, etc.
Orthopedic Back Panel
The back panel has a contoured design with convexities and depressions that follow the natural curve of the spine for greater comfort and ventilation. At the top of the back panel is a hook-and-loop fastener for securing the opening of a mesh pocket, convenient for carrying flat, bulky items that are difficult to place inside.
Shoulder Straps and Attachment
The backpack's padded shoulder straps are equipped with modular interface webbing for attaching additional pouches and gear (tourniquets, scissors, flashlights). Each strap contains two plastic D-rings for carabiners or hanging gloves and glasses. There is an elastic sternum strap, vertically adjustable for individual fit.
Internal Organization
Inside, the backpack is conditionally divided into two large sections: the inner surface of the front panel and the back panel. The front panel features pockets for organizing contents: a zippered mesh pocket with two sliders and two pleats that allow expansion for bulky items; a large central hook-and-loop panel serves for mounting the organizational panel.
The organizational panel includes:
- three rows with 12 loops,
- 12 holes in hypalon inserts on each side of the panel,
- five sections of shock cord with cord locks.
The back panel is entirely covered with hook-and-loop material. Included are four hook-and-loop mesh pockets, each equipped with a two-slider zipper and paracord pulls, allowing for flexible arrangement and quick changes of medical supplies.
